Fundamentals Segment measurement involves determining the length between two points Angle measurement quantifies the amount of turn between two rays sharing a common endpoint Fundamental tools include rulers protractors and more advanced technologies like digital 4 measuring instruments Accuracy is paramount influenced by the precision of the measuring tool and the techniques employed Techniques for Accurate Measurement Ruler Placement For segment measurement ensuring the rulers zero mark aligns precisely with one endpoint is critical Any misalignment introduces error Protractor Alignment In angle measurement the protractors center point must coincide with the vertex of the angle and one arm of the angle must align with the zero degree mark Estimating Small AnglesSegments When precise readings are not possible with the available tools estimating the value between markings allows for practical approximation Data Visualization Error Propagation Measurement Type Error Source Error of proper techniques is paramount Advanced FAQs 1 How does the use of trigonometry enhance segment and angle measurement Trigonometry relates angle measures to the ratios of side lengths in a rightangled triangle allowing us to determine unknown lengths or angles using known ones 2 How does the use of advanced measurement technologies impact the accuracy and speed of calculation in realworld situations These technologies minimize human error and automate calculations accelerating the process while boosting precision 3 What are the sources of error in measuring segments and angles other than the tools themselves Parallax the apparent shift in position of an object caused by the observers position ambient lighting and environmental factors vibrations can all contribute to error 4 How do segment and angle measurements influence calculations involving composite figures Measurements of individual segments and angles are necessary for determining the overall dimensions and
